H'mida, Cyrine; Kalyuga, Slava; Souissi, Nafaa; Rekik, Ghazi; Jarraya, Mohamed; Khacharem, Aïmen – Journal of Computer Assisted Learning, 2022
Objectives: The aim of the current study was to investigate the robustness of the human movement effect and its stability over time by comparing the effectiveness of dynamic and static presentations on acquisition and retention of a gross motor skill.
